I understand the thinking on Sauce, but I worry, especially early, if Sloane, Thompson and Brad Crouch are out that there's not gonna be enough guys there to win the ball on the ground from the contests. Matty Crouch is awesome at his inside work, but there's only so much work one man can do.
Whacking nails on the head as always Bazzlington. What's the go with Sauce? MUST be more to it that the departure of Dangerfield.. was he fully fit last year son?
I'm not sure, but his actual ruck work wasn't great to start the year (Eg 41 hitouts in Round 2 against Port, only 8 HTA, which is just 19%), but he did start to get better as the year improved. Round 11-17 he averaged 105, but he buggered his ankle against Essendon in Round 19 and came in obviously underdone and got smashed by Lobbe and Giles in the next two games.
His actual hitout numbers didn't nosedive (nor did his around the ground numbers), but his hitouts to advantage fell below 30% for the first time since his debut year at the Crows. But not only did he lose Danger in 2016, he also had Thommo going massively downhill too. The pair of them have been the sledgehammer of the Crows midfield since 2012, basically bashing their way through everything. The replacements are OK, but both Sloane and Brad Crouch are more your well rounded types, rather than just inside bulls and Matt Crouch certainly isn't at the level that Thommo or Danger achieved (yet).
The talk around town has been Pyke focusing on them winning the ball in tight, which may go towards Jacobs having a better year, but I do have genuine worries that Brad is gonna spend all year on the pine again, Thommo will be trotted out every week even though his ability to impact a game of footy is diminishing and then it's left again to Sloane and Matt Crouch to try and salvage the rest.

Will ruckmen score negative points for sharked hitouts again this season?
HO to advantage +5
HO = zero
HO to opponent = -1
